Property Details

An attractive detached property situated in Kington and offered for sale with the added benefit of having no vendor chain involved. Benefiting from approx two acres of land with outbuildings. Internal inspection and viewing is therefore considered essential.
This stone-built cottage is within walking distance to Kington and sits in an elevated position, benefiting from surrounding countryside views.
The property boasts a kitchen with dual aspect windows, as well as an arga, which leads through to one of the reception rooms. The property has flexible use, as there are four bedrooms upstairs, with a separate room downstairs next to a bathroom. There is also a third reception room with a mezzanine, again offering flexible use and opportunity.

Outside, the garden wraps around the property, with views of the countryside and hills. There is a double garage, stable and a 2 acre paddock at the rear of the cottage.
This stone-built cottage is within walking distance to Kington market town, and benefits from being in an elevated position, surrounded by countryside views.
The historic market town of Kington has an extensive range of amenities including a well-stocked high street, supermarkets, leisure facilities and also offers nursery, primary and secondary schooling. This popular border town is situated on the western side of the famous Offas Dyke footpath and is renowned as a centre for walking and cycling plus the area boasts the highest 18 hole golf course in England situated on Bradnor Hill. Kington is situated just off the A44 providing good onward road links into mid Wales and The Cathedral City of Hereford provides a further array of shopping, education and recreational facilities.

Please note that the bidding process will work in a different way to an eBay auction, so there is no advantage to bidding at the last second.

Each auction will automatically stay open until there has not been a bid within the final 10 minutes. If no bid has been submitted within the final 10 minutes of the auction, the auction will close and the highest bidder will be successful subject to the reserve price being met or upon acceptance of an offer by the seller throughout the auction cycle. If there is another bid within 10 minutes of the last bid, the auction countdown timer will be restarted for another 10 minutes to allow further bidding. This system avoids last-minute (or second) bidding and makes for a fairer auction as in a live-room auction situation.

Please bid in good time before the end of the auction, delaying your bid to the last seconds may disadvantage you if your connection slows or you lose internet connectivity.
